    A bag of popcorn. Popcorn as a breakfast cereal was consumed by Americans in the 1800s and generally consisted of popcorn with milk and a sweetener. [26] Gangnaengi, Korean popcorn. Popcorn balls (popped kernels stuck together with a sugary "glue") were hugely popular around the turn of the 20th century, but their popularity has since waned.

    The bag is typically partially folded when it is placed in a microwave, and inflates as a result of steam pressure from the heated kernels.. Microwave popcorn bags are designed to avoid popped-kernel scorching, an undesirable effect that takes place when popped kernels are heated above 300 °F (150 °C). [1]
